How do you identify an old lamp?
1 Answer

To identify an old lamp, first look for the maker's markings. You may find an etched or stamped marking or a paper or foil label on the base, socket, winding knob or neck of your lamp. By researching this marking using information published on trusted online resources, you may be able to determine who produced it. Another approach is to have a certified appraiser or knowledgeable antique dealer assist with the identification process. Explore a selection of antique and vintage floor lamps on 1stDibs.
